A northwesterly has held for 7 hours, running warmer than the water (15°C air against 13°C water). Expect fish at the south-eastern end — the bank it is blowing into — where the drift piles food, colour and warmth together. This reads the upper water, though — a bottom bait at range feels it far less than a floater or a fish in the margins. Treat it as a tiebreaker between good swims rather than an override — features and angling pressure usually count for more.
